Unforgiveness can sit quietly in the background and still shape our choices, our relationships, and our life with God. In this episode, I talk with my friend Lori about the path toward wholeness and identity in Christ after a life-changing stroke. We explore what it looks like to walk with God when the other person may not even know they hurt you, and why forgiveness is often about obedience and freedom, not fairness.
Lori shares how God shifted her perspective, how Scripture grounded her, and why trust in God becomes personal when you are carrying pain, loss, and disappointment. We also get practical about what to do when feelings resurface, how to process honestly without minimizing the hurt, and how community and prayer support spiritual growth.
